Ubisoft has developed a lot of memorable games over the years and one of their most successful games over this last generation is For Honor. The publisher announced on Thursday that For Honor has reached 35 million players worldwide across PS5, PS4, Xbox Series XlS, Xbox One, and PC via Steam, Epic Games Store, and Ubisoft Connect.
Along with the announcement, it was shared that the Varangian Guard Hero will arrive as part of Year 7 Season 4 Title Update 2, and starting February 1 it will be available to purchase from the in-game store. It will also include a new ornament, Elite Outfit, three Scavenger Crates with random gear, and seven-day Champion status. Players will also be able to unlock the Varangian Guard for 15,000 Steel starting on February 14.
Starting February 1, players can participate in the free Varangian Guard’s Pledge Event Pass which will run from February 1-22 and it’s a chance to earn new rewards, including an ornament, a mood effect, and more.
